We celebrate who you are, and we respect life beyond work with flexibility that’s recognized externally. Enabled by modern platforms and AI, you’ll do the most meaningful work of your career and see your impact at scale. Job Description: Job Summary: The Senior Project Coordinator (Sr.

PC) position supports the Project Manager (PM) in project execution in the Client Services department and assist the PM in ensuring a consistent, superior client experience. The Sr. PC is a subject matter expert for the team of Project Coordinators (PC) in Client Services and will often lead, mentor or help support trainings for other PCs.

In addition to helping support the PM in overall project execution, the Sr. PC will partner with several internal key departments including, but not limited to: Data Services, Product/Website Development, Print/Mail Services, Call Center, Disbursements and Claims Operations. Essential Job Responsibilities

Project Execution – Act as back-up to Project Manager or Associate Project Manager, continually meet project requirements (kick-off meetings, deadline management, client status reporting and other necessary project communication, and coordinates with the various operational teams) to deliver all project deliverables on time, within budget and at the highest quality standards

Operating Standards – Participate in the development, and implementation of a set of standards by which all client service staff operate to create a best in practice culture that allows for similar level of service regardless of the project staff assigned

Research & Communication – Research claim inquiries and appropriately communicate findings with clients, claimants, and/or other operational departments, research process issues and effectively communicate with project teams and other operational departments

Reporting & Documentation – Provide project reporting and summaries, perform analysis of reporting and ensure quality assurance, draft claimant letters, draft project telephone scripts and website text, assist in development of business rules for claims processing and payments

Internal Collaboration - Strive to meet the needs of the client while building internal relationships by providing overflow support and expertise to other Client Services Teams, as needed

Forecasting – Assist as needed with accurate forecasting of planned revenue based on anticipated stages of work

Training & Mentorship – Provide training and mentorship to other Project Coordinators or other members within Client Services, as needed

Special Projects – Help support internal strategic initiatives and projects by acting as a Subject Matter Expert on behalf of Client Services

Qualifications & Characteristics

1+ year experience as a Project Coordinator with direct client/customer contact

Excellent verbal and written communication skills with a professional, calm demeanor

Critical thinking skills and the ability to efficiently gather and process information in a fast paced environment are required

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ited college or university

Experience with MS Office Suite, specifically Word, Excel, Access and Outlook
